A study analyzed 12,750 arXiv papers and found that approximately 32% read as machine-written, post-ChatGPT. The research used a calibrated detector to establish a baseline and highlight the rising trend of AI-generated content in academic papers.
The study assessed the full text of 12,750 papers on arXiv from 2021 to 2026, focusing on detecting AI-generated writing.
A detector with a 0.4% false-positive rate was used, calibrated based on papers prior to the introduction of ChatGPT.
Results indicate a steady false-positive rate of 0.4% in 2021 and 2022, followed by an increase to 32% of papers flagged as AI-written after ChatGPT's release.
The share peaked near 39% in early 2026, varying significantly across academic fields.
Computer science papers had the highest AI-written flag rate at approximately 65%.
Mathematics showed the lowest rate, around 0.7%, which the authors noted may be due to specific contextual factors inherent to the field.
